PIL against the Namaz room in Jharkhand Assembly building

  • State Government informs the High Court about formation of a Committee in this matter
  • Similar Committee formed earlier is yet to submit its report !

Ranchi (Jharkhand) – A PIL has been filed in the Jharkhand High Court against Jharkhand State Government’s proposal of providing a Namaz room for Muslims in the new Assembly building. Jharkhand Mukti Morcha is ruling the State. The State Government informed the High Court that a 7-member Committee has been formed in this matter. The Committee will study the provisions in other State Assemblies and submit a report on 31st July.

The proposal first came on the table in September 2021 and it was opposed by the BJP which was the opposition party then. Government had formed a Committee at that time, which was to submit its report within 45 days; but after 2 years it is still unclear what the Committee’s report was or what happened to it or whether the report was submitted at all or not. There are 4 Muslim MLAs in the Assembly but none of them has demanded a Namaz room.

The petitioner in this case Ajay Kumar Modi stated in the petition, ‘It is against the fundamental rights of citizens from other religions to allow a specific religious group to pray in a Government premises. It also violates the principle of religious equality’.
